    Abstract: The invention discloses a backlight module. The backlight module includes a light guide plate having an incident side; a mounting bracket including a vertical portion and a horizontal portion, wherein the vertical portion is opposite to the incident side, a gap exists between the vertical portion and the incident side, the vertical portion has a plurality of mounting holes, and the mounting holes pass through the vertical portion and the horizontal portion, thereby forming a plurality of grooves on the horizontal portion; a plurality of optical fibers, wherein the optical fibers are respectively disposed in the grooves and the mounting holes, emitting end faces of the optical fibers are attached to the incident side, and the optical fibers are used for guiding the ambient light into the light guide plate; and a plurality of slide assemblies, wherein the slide assemblies are respectively put around the optical fibers and fixed on the optical fibers, and the sliding assemblies are respectively disposed in the grooves and able to move with expansion or contraction of the light guide plate. The invention also discloses a liquid crystal display device having the backlight module.

    Abstract: The present disclosure relates to the technical field of display, and particularly relates to a display with an improvide4d frame structure. The present disclosure proposes a narrow frame display, including a display panel having a protruding portion on at least one side edge thereof, a back plate located on one side of the display panel, and a frame including a plate body with a through slot. The frame is arranged vertical to the display panel and fixed on the back plate, and the protruding portion is inserted into the through slot. With this structure of the frame, a hook member used in the prior art can be omitted, so that the shadows caused by shielding of the hook member would be generated no longer. Therefore, the display of the present disclosure can effectively eliminate shadows caused by shielding of the hook member in the prior art. Meanwhile, it is unnecessary to occupy the space of the rear side of the display panel, so that the frame of the display can be further narrowed.

    Abstract: The present invention provides a curvature adjustment structure of a curved liquid crystal display device, which includes: a backplane (1) and at least one bracing assembly (3) fixedly mounted to the backplane (1). Each bracing assembly (3) includes a first bracing member (31) in contact engagement with the backplane (1), a second bracing member (33) opposite to the first bracing member (31) and distant from the backplane (1), and a cooling chip array (35) arranged between the first and second bracing members (31, 33). The cooling chip array (35) includes a plurality of cooling chips (2). Each of the cooling chips (2) includes a heat absorption surface (22) and an opposite heat dissipation surface (24). The heat absorption surface (22) and the heat dissipation surface (24) of each of the cooling chips (2) are respectively in engagement with the first and second bracing members (31, 33), whereby through energizing the cooling chip array (35), the first and second bracing members (31, 33) are respectively caused to undergo thermal expansion and contraction to achieve curving and deformation of the bracing assembly (3) so as to forcibly change the curvature of the backplane (1).

    Abstract: The present invention provides a curvature adjustment structure of a curved liquid crystal display device, which includes: a backplane (1), at least one threaded rod (3) fixedly mounted to the backplane (1), a rack (5) arranged to correspond to the threaded rod (3) and having two ends positioned against the backplane (1), and an adjustment nut (7) in threading engagement with the threaded rod (3). The threaded rod (3) extends through the rack (5) and then mates the adjustment nut (7), whereby by rotating the adjustment nut (7) to compress or release the rack (5), the rack (5) is caused to compress or release the backplane (1) so as to achieve the adjustment of the curvature of the backplane (1). The adjustment of the curvature of the curved liquid crystal display device is made easy, improving the product appeal to the market and simplifying the structure to make it easy to make.

    Abstract: The present invention provides a backlight module, which at least comprises: a liquid crystal panel and a backlight sheet. The back of the liquid crystal panel is provided with multiple fastening devices which are provided with a holding portion thereon. The backlight sheet is provided with an assembling portion corresponding to the holding portion thereon. The fastening devices fix the liquid crystal panel on the backlight sheet by latching the assembling portion to the holding portion. The present invention also discloses a liquid crystal display device comprising the backlight module structure mentioned above. The backlight module and the liquid crystal display device according to the present invention can realize the backlight module without frame or with narrow frame structure and improve the assembling efficiency.

    Abstract: The present invention provides a backlight module and a liquid crystal display device using the backlight module. The backlight module includes a light collector, a plurality of first optical fibers connected to the light collector, a plurality of first optical fiber splitters connected to the first optical fibers, a plurality of second optic fibers connected to the first optical fiber splitters, and a light guide plate arranged at one side of the second optic fibers. Each of the first optical fiber splitters includes a first light inlet and a plurality of first light outlets. The first light inlets are respectively connected to the first optical fibers and the first light outlets are respectively connected to the second optic fibers. The backlight module uses optic fiber splitters to split received sun light for making dense and uniform distribution of sun light at a light incidence site of a light guide plate.

    Abstract: The application provides a screw threaded fastening component, which comprises a stud bolt having an external thread, a first connecting part into which a first screw threaded hole adaptive to the stud bolt is formed, and a second connecting part into which a second screw threaded hole adaptive to the stud bolt is formed, and a threaded direction of the second screw threaded hole is against the threaded direction of the first screw threaded hole. The first connecting part and the second connecting part are assembled on two ends of the stud bolt through the first screw threaded hole and the second screw threaded hole, respectively, and the first connecting part is engaged against the second connecting part when the stud bolt is rotated in a direction. The stud bolt is contained in the first screw threaded hole and the second screw threaded hole when the first connecting part and the second connecting part are engaged completely. The application omits the screw head ordinarily designed in screw threaded connection such that the space is saved and the affection on the appearance of the product caused by the exposed screw head can be prevented.
